I think (or hope) there will always be a place for specialist shops especially food - eg butchers, grocers, delis etc especially with the quality of produce in the supermarkets going downhill.
I wouldn't be sad to see mega-retailers like Harvey Norman disappear, they destroyed strip shopping centres and now the internet is hurting them. That's progress.
There is no doubt we get ripped off as consumers in Australia for many many products. Take kitchen and laundry appliances for example (I have been banging on about this in the Lifestyle forum), we pay almost double what is paid in the UK for the same product. Unfortunately so long as consumers put up with it, the status quo will remain.
